Valutazione 4.87/ 5 (100.00%) 5838 voti

Condividi:        

Database condiviso - Avviso modalità sola lettura

Vuoi potenziare i tuoi documenti Word? Non sai come si fa una macro in Excel? Devi creare una presentazione in PowerPoint?
Oppure sei passato a OpenOffice e non sei sicuro di come lavorare al meglio?

Moderatori: Anthony47, Flash30005

Database condiviso - Avviso modalità sola lettura

Postdi Tekkon_84 » 18/03/11 12:14

Salve a tutti! Ho creato un semplicissimo database Access (v.2000) per l'organizzazione di alcuni dati dello studio. Il file era un MDB, convertito ora in MDE, ed è condiviso in rete dai vari utenti che, a turno, inseriscono i loro dati durante la giornata.
Ora, come altri file tipo Word, Excel, o magari di Autocad, capita che se un file è già aperto si apre l'avviso e ci consente apertura in modalità "sola lettura" che è comunque utile.
Non capisco perchè invece il mio Db MDE se è gia aperto da Tizio, quando Caio lo prova ad aprire non da nessuna avviso che è gia aperto da qualcun altro, e quindi sembrerebbe che nessuno lo utilizzi in quel momento!

Ci si occorge che è aperto solo perchè nella stessa cartella dove risiede il DB si genera il file temporaneo *.ldb ma per il resto nessun avviso!
Come è possibile?? Ho disabilitato io qualcosa? Su strumenti-> Avvio avevo tolto tutti i flag (ho lasciato solo "menu si scelta rapida predefiniti" perche mi consentiva di utilizzare filtri e ordinamenti sulle maschere...)
Ma soprattutto...è possibile utilizzare lo stesso file MDE contemporaneamennte da piu persone??? O si creano "danni"?
Grazie a tutti!
Tekkon_84
Utente Junior
 
Post: 15
Iscritto il: 25/01/11 16:34

Sponsor
 

Postdi archimede » 18/03/11 12:39

Supponendo che tu abbia splittato il db come consigliato qui, puoi dare un mde a ciascun utente (ogni mde punterà allo stesso mdb con le tabelle), oppure lasciare che più utenti aprano lo stesso mde da una cartella condivisa in rete: finché non lavorano sullo stesso record contemporaneamente non dovresti avere problemi (ma fai qualche prova, giusto per essere tranquillo).

HTH.

Alessandro
archimede
Moderatore
 
Post: 2755
Iscritto il: 07/11/02 12:41
Località: Genova

Re: Database condiviso - Avviso modalità sola lettura

Postdi Tekkon_84 » 18/03/11 13:09

Ah ecco! Non sapevo che contemporaneamente il file può essere aperto da più utenti. Io ragionavo come se fosse un file qualsiasi (word,excel,...) dove appunto l'utente che lo apre "dopo" può solo leggerlo senza modificare.
Siccome questa possibilità è molto interessante ti spiego brevemente la struttura del DB x capire se possono nascere problemi.
Ho una tabella "schede orarie" che raccoglie tutte le azioni della giornata di ogni utente.
Ogni utente va ad inserire i dati tramite una query che filtra in base al nome utente. Quindi qui è impossibile che piu persone lavorino sullo stesso record.
Poi ho altre maschere dove effettuare delle ricerche sempre tramite query ma queste sono solo per la lettura dei dati non sono modificabili. Ad occhio e croce mi sembra che non avrei mai il caso di due utenti sullo stesso record...ma farò comunque delle prove.
Il discorso di più Mde che si collegano ad un unico mdb è interessante ma per due motivi preferirei scartarlo:
1) il db lo stiamo già utilizzando e vorrrei apportare meno modifiche possibili;
2) Il file Mde in realtà non sta su un disco fisso ma su una penna USB, e deve rimenere tale perche potrebbe contenere dati confidenziali, quindi eviterei di salvare i file sui dischi fissi dei pc...

sbaglio?
Tekkon_84
Utente Junior
 
Post: 15
Iscritto il: 25/01/11 16:34

Postdi archimede » 18/03/11 13:23

Tekkon_84 ha scritto:Il discorso di più Mde che si collegano ad un unico mdb è interessante ma per due motivi preferirei scartarlo:
1) il db lo stiamo già utilizzando e vorrrei apportare meno modifiche possibili;
2) Il file Mde in realtà non sta su un disco fisso ma su una penna USB, e deve rimenere tale perche potrebbe contenere dati confidenziali, quindi eviterei di salvare i file sui dischi fissi dei pc
Se, come dicevo prima, hai lasciato le tabelle nel file MDB, il file MDE NON contiene dati, ma solo puntatori ai dati reali (in altre parole, se hai il file MDE ma non l'MDB non ci fai nulla). Inoltre copiare un file da una penna USB al disco fisso non mi pare così difficile. Modifiche non so quali intendi: non basta una copia identica dello stesso MDE per ogni utente?

Alessandro
archimede
Moderatore
 
Post: 2755
Iscritto il: 07/11/02 12:41
Località: Genova


Torna a Applicazioni Office Windows


Topic correlati a "Database condiviso - Avviso modalità sola lettura":

Database CM
Autore: peppespina
Forum: Software Windows
Risposte: 1

Chi c’è in linea

Visitano il forum: Nessuno e 7 ospiti